widget builder
Version 1.0.3

シンプルなCLIを使用して、Windowsデスクトップ用のHTMLウィジェットを開発、インストール、配布
ダウンロード、解凍、フォルダーに移動し、 npmでインストールします。
$ npm install -g
$ npm start
またはnpmから直接ダウンロードしてください:
$ npm install -g widget-builder
cd 、 widgets initを入力し、プロジェクトの名前を入力してくださいwidgets buildを入力して、ウィジェットをローカルにビルドしてインストールするお気に入りの曲を聴くためのウィジェットであるSpotifyリスナーをご覧ください。 
では、配布のためにウィジェットを共有したいですか?これが何をすべきか:
cdwidgets publish実行しますdistフォルダーが生成されます。このフォルダを配布できるようになり、他のフォルダーがwidgets installできますこれがあなたと共有されたウィジェットをインストールする方法です:
widgets installますすべてのウィジェットプロジェクトには、 config.jsonファイルが含まれています。このファイルは、ウィジェットに使用する設定をプログラムに伝えます。
標準構成ファイルは次のとおりです。
{
"name" : " widget " ,
"version" : " 1.0.0 " ,
"description" : " Custom desktop widget " ,
"index" : " ./index.html " ,
"properties" : {
"x" : 100 ,
"y" : 100 ,
"width" : 100 ,
"height" : 100 ,
"transparent" : false ,
"interact" : true ,
"draggable" : true
}
}| 財産 | 意味 |
|---|---|
name (文字列) | プロジェクト名 |
version (文字列) | プロジェクトバージョン |
index (文字列) | マスターHTMLファイルへの参照。その他の参照(JSやCSSなど)は、このファイルにリンクする必要があります。 |
x 、 y 、 width 、およびheight (整数) | ウィジェットが最初に起動するときの位置と寸法 |
transparent (ブール) | ウィジェットの背景を透明にします |
interact (ブール) | ウィジェットをインタラクタブルにします |
draggable (ブール) | ウィジェットをドラッグ可能にします |
top (ブール) | すべてのウィンドウの上にウィジェットを維持します |
requirements (配列) | ウィジェットが機能するために必要なNPMパッケージ。これらのパッケージは、ウィジェットがインストールされているときにローカルにインストールされます |
install (文字列または配列) | ウィジェットのインストール中に実行するスクリプト |
ウィジェットビルダーがインストールされると、CLIにキーワードwidgetsでアクセスできます
| 指示 | 意味 |
|---|---|
widgets build [folder] | HTMLファイルをデスクトップウィジェットとインストールにビルドします |
widgets publish [folder] | ウィジェットCLIによってインストールできるdistファイルを生成します |
widgets install [folder] | フォルダーにウィジェットをインストールします |
widgets init [folder] | ウィジェットプロジェクトを初期化します |
widgets list | インストールされているすべてのウィジェットをリストします |
widgets uninstall <widget> | 名前でウィジェットをアンインストールします |
widgets config <widget> | 名前でウィジェットを構成します |
widgets start [folder] | フォルダーでウィジェットを起動します |
| 指示 | 意味 |
|---|---|
widgets --help | ヘルプを表示します |
widgets --version | 現在のバージョンを表示します |
ここで、作成したウィジェットを共有する手順を見つけることができます